About

I am a historical linguist specialised in the fragmentary languages of pre-Roman Italy, ancient writing systems, epigraphy, cultural interaction and historical anthropology.

I am Founder and Scientific Director of Alteritas – Interaction among Peoples (Verona, Italy). My research combines historical linguistics, archaeology, anthropology, religion, onomastics and digital humanities, with particular attention to the reconstruction of meaning in fragmentary texts and cultural contexts.

My current work focuses on the relationship between language, writing, cognition and society, as well as on the development of the Integrated Theory of Context (ITC).

Recent Projects

CORRIGE (2024–2027)

Erasmus+ project on writing errors, literacy and educational assessment.

Role: Scientific Coordinator (Alteritas)

Project website: CORRIGE


xFORMAL (2021–2025)

MSCA RISE project on informal and non-formal e-learning for cultural heritage.

Role: Scientific Coordinator

Project website: xFORMAL


SELECT (2020–2023)

Research project on ancient languages, epigraphy and cultural heritage.

Role: Scientific Coordinator

Project website: SELECT


AELAW (2015–2018)

COST Action IS1407 Ancient European Languages and Writings.

Role: Vice-Chair
